MAKING A BEER RUN


New Port Richey, FL (SafeCITY) - Theresa Jones, a 49-year-old woman fresh out of prison has been arrested again after she stole a car just hours after her release.

According to New Port Richey Police, Jones was released from Lowell Correctional institute in Ocala, Florida after serving out a sentence lasting two years and eight months.

Investigators say Jones met up with a man she became pen pals with while she was incarcerated, and the two drive to a New Port Richey hotel.

Sometime during the evening, Jones took the man's car on the promise she was making a beer run and would return. She never returned.

Police captured Jones Thursday morning - learning that instead of going on a beer run, she stole the man's car and went to find drugs instead.

She was booked into the Pasco County Jail on charges of grand theft auto, possession of cocaine and two counts of possession of drug paraphernalia. Bail was set at $7,300.
